Our Training Services
We offer a full suite of Mine Safety and Health Administration (MSHA) courses designed for both surface and underground mining operations. Our programs meet all federal requirements and are delivered by experienced instructors with strong industry backgrounds.
- MSHA Part 46 & Part 48 New Miner Training: Initial training for individuals entering the mining industry for the first time.
- MSHA Annual Refresher Training: Required 8-hour refresher to maintain miner certification and stay up to date with current safety practices.
- Task & Site-Specific Training: Customized training focused on unique workplace hazards and job responsibilities.
Our MSHA curriculum includes hazard recognition, emergency response, ventilation fundamentals, personal protective equipment, communication systems, accident prevention, and safety leadership.
We provide Occupational Safety and Health Administration (OSHA) training designed for general industry and construction workplaces. Our OSHA-compliant courses ensure employees understand essential safety practices, regulatory requirements, and hazard control strategies.
- OSHA 10-Hour (General Industry & Construction): Introductory-level training that covers basic safety principles, hazard identification, and workers' rights.
- OSHA 30-Hour (General Industry & Construction): Advanced training for supervisors, safety coordinators, and individuals responsible for managing workplace safety.
Our OSHA courses cover fall protection, machine guarding, electrical safety, confined spaces, hazard communication, ergonomics, and more.
